Spain faces severe structural water stress, particularly in Southern and Eastern regions such as Andalusia, Murcia, Valencia, and Catalonia. Driven by the Spanish National Hydrological Plan and strict EU Directive 2020/2184 on water quality, municipal wastewater treatment plants (EDARs) and industrial facilities are required to implement tertiary treatment systems capable of extreme solid-liquid separation clarity.

As the world's leading producer of olive oil, Spain generates millions of cubic meters of highly concentrated, recalcitrant wastewater (alpechín/alpechuza) rich in polyphenols, organic matter, and suspended solids. Traditional biological treatment fails under high COD/BOD loads.
Our specialized APAM formulations act as high-efficiency coagulant aids and primary flocculants when paired with inorganic salts. They break emulsified lipids and aggregate colloidal organic suspended solids in physical-chemical primary treatment, yielding high-clarity effluent and dense sludge suitable for mechanical dewatering.
In Andalusia (Huelva, Seville), the reactivation of polymetallic mining operations along the Iberian Pyrite Belt requires high-performance sedimenting polymers for copper, zinc, and lead tailings clarification. Acidic drainage and heavy metal precipitation demand high-salt-tolerant Anionic Polyacrylamide.
Oubo's tailored APAM polymers exhibit exceptional chemical stability across wide pH spectra (pH 3 to 12), ensuring accelerated sedimentation rates, reduced turbidity in thickeners, and clean water recycling back to process circuits.
Northern Spain's robust packaging and paper manufacturing hubs demand retention aids, drainage aids, and dry-strength agents that reduce fiber loss and lower energy consumption during thermal drying.
Oubo's medium-to-high charge density APAM resins enhance hydrogen bonding between fibers and fillers, boosting sheet strength while accelerating water drainage on high-speed Fourdrinier and twin-wire paper machines.

Oubo Chemical employs advanced enzymatic biological methods for monomer synthesis. Unlike traditional chemical nitrile hydration, biological catalysis avoids heavy metal impurities (such as copper residue) and produces ultra-pure Acrylamide monomer, resulting in linear PAM chains with higher molecular weight and superior water solubility.
Our APAM operates via dual mechanisms: charge neutralization and interparticle bridging. Long polymer chains extend into solution, adsorption onto particle surfaces, forming giant, dense flocs ("macro-flocs") that settle rapidly under gravity with minimal shear breakage.
Designed with optimized micro-crystalline granule sizes (20–80 mesh), Oubo APAM dissolves completely within 40–50 minutes under standard stirring. This eliminates "fish-eye" agglomeration, reducing equipment clogging and polymer consumption by up to 15-20%.

In municipal sewage treatment and industrial effluent systems across Spain, APAM functions as a high-performance primary settling agent and secondary clarifier aid. It accelerates sedimentation in DAF (Dissolved Air Flotation) systems, reduces chemical sludge volume, and optimizes dewatering efficiency on belt presses and decanter centrifuges.
Used as an anionic trash scavenger, retention agent, and dry-strength additive. Oubo APAM binds short fibers and inorganic fillers (calcium carbonate, titanium dioxide) into the fiber web, preventing raw material loss in white water streams and improving paper tensile strength.
For Spanish hydrometallurgical plants, APAM provides fast settling rates in thickeners and counter-current decantation (CCD) circuits. It ensures clear overflow water for immediate process recirculation while producing dense underflow sludge for safe dry-stacking.
Applied in Spanish agricultural sectors (Almería, Murcia, Andalusia) to combat topsoil erosion, reduce soil crusting, and increase water infiltration in furrow and drip irrigation systems. Minimizes irrigation water run-off by stabilizing soil aggregate structure.
